Guide de configuration de MobileFirst Analytics Receiver Server
improve this page | report issuePrésentation
Configuration de MobileFirst Analytics Receiver Server.
Aller à
Propriétés
Pour obtenir la liste complète des propriétés de configuration et savoir comment les configurer sur votre serveur d’applications, consultez la section Propriétés de configuration.
Propriétés de configuration
MobileFirst Analytics Receiver Server peut démarrer à l’aide de la configuration supplémentaire ci-dessous.
Cette configuration est effectuée via des propriétés JNDI sur MobileFirst Server et MobileFirst Analytics Receiver Server. De plus, MobileFirst Analytics Receiver Server prend en charge l’utilisation de variables d’environnement pour contrôler la configuration. Les variables d’environnement ont priorité sur les propriétés JNDI.
L’application Web Analytics Receiver doit être redémarrée pour que les modifications apportées à ces propriétés soient appliquées. Il n’est pas nécessaire de redémarrer le serveur d’applications entier.
Pour définir une propriété JNDI sur WebSphere Application Server Liberty, ajoutez une balise dans le fichier server.xml
comme suit :
<jndiEntry jndiName="{PROPERTY NAME}" value="{PROPERTY VALUE}}" />
Pour définir une propriété JNDI sur Tomcat, ajoutez une balise dans le fichier context.xml
comme suit.
<Environment name="{PROPERTY NAME}" value="{PROPERTY VALUE}" type="java.lang.String" override="false" />
Les propriétés JNDI sur WebSphere Application Server sont disponibles sous forme de variables d’environnement.
- Dans la console WebSphere Application Server, sélectionnez Applications → Types d’application → Applications d’entreprise WebSphere.
- Sélectionnez l’application de service d’administration de MobileFirst.
- Dans Propriétés du module Web, cliquez sur Entrées d’environnement pour les modules Web pour afficher les propriétés JNDI.
MobileFirst Analytics Receiver Server
Le tableau ci-dessous répertorie les propriétés que vous pouvez définir sur MobileFirst Analytics Receiver Server.
Propriété | Description | Valeur par défaut |
---|---|---|
receiver.analytics.console.url | Associez cette propriété à l’adresse URL de MobileFirst Analytics Console. Par exemple, http://hostname:port/analytics/console . La définition de cette propriété active l’icône d’analyse dans MobileFirst Operations Console. |
Aucune |
receiver.analytics.url | Requise. Adresse URL exposée par MobileFirst Analytics Server et qui reçoit les données d’analyse entrantes. Par exemple, http://hostname:port/analytics-service/rest . |
Aucune |
receiver.analytics.username | Nom d’utilisateur indiqué si le point d’entrée de données est protégé par l’authentification de base. | Aucune |
receiver.analytics.password | Mot de passe utilisé si le point d’entrée de données est protégé par l’authentification de base. | Aucune |
receiver.analytics.event.qsize | Taille de la file d’attente d’événements d’analyse. Celle-ci doit être ajoutée avec prudence en indiquant une taille de segment de mémoire de JVM suffisante. Taille de file d’attente par défaut 10000 | Aucune |
MobileFirst Server
Le tableau ci-dessous répertorie les propriétés que vous pouvez définir sur MobileFirst Server.
Propriété | Description | Valeur par défaut |
---|---|---|
mfp.analytics.receiver.url | Requise. URL exposée par MobileFirst Analytics Receiver Server qui reçoit les données d’analyse entrantes et les réachemine vers MobileFirst Analytics Server. Par exemple, http://hostname:port/analytics-receiver/rest . |
Aucune |
mfp.analytics.receiver.username | Nom d’utilisateur indiqué si le point d’entrée de données est protégé par l’authentification de base. | Aucune |
mfp.analytics.receiver.password | Mot de passe utilisé si le point d’entrée de données est protégé par l’authentification de base. | Aucune |
Inclusive terminology note: The Mobile First Platform team is making changes to support the IBM® initiative to replace racially biased and other discriminatory language in our code and content with more inclusive language. While IBM values the use of inclusive language, terms that are outside of IBM's direct influence are sometimes required for the sake of maintaining user understanding. As other industry leaders join IBM in embracing the use of inclusive language, IBM will continue to update the documentation to reflect those changes.